| 178200 | 2003-09-26 11:51:00 | > Anyway, whats up with this one > [url=http://www.ebaumsworld.com/mindprobe.html]here[/u > l] > > Its always right!!! how!? Try it a few times n do it > properly Again its maths. The act of making a subtraction of each digit from the combined number (e.g. 25 - 2 - 5) will always be modulo 9 (multiples of 9) Now look at the symbols next to each number. Every multiple of 9 has the same symbol. Get it? |

| 178204 | 2003-09-26 12:12:00 | Ahhhhh but you haven't fully explained how it comes up with the different letters each time... Ok say there are all the possible answers 9, 18, 27, 36, 45, 54, 63, 72, 81, then they will all be equal to a letter (X) - so the answer box is always going to display that letter for that round. But if you click 'try again', then it will change all the possible answers to a different letter, and display the different letter in the answer box. Sneaky, they aren't using the same data each time - just like the card trick above. |
